Transaction 393ab511123db653abe583c827f108990a1ce3e588f8f95002a2a3131ef8aea0
1 Input
1 Output
-
393ab511123db653abe583c827f108990a1ce3e588f8f95002a2a3131ef8aea0:0
- value
- 49993888
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f0778e8abbd7262ef44bfa4fb1b9653302508c0 OP_EQUAL
- address
- 3DGgh6DWYSv2Ph3d2W8f1q4JLt6HvzuCZZ